Medication errors cause at least one death every day and injure approximately 1.3 million people annually in the United States. Medication mishaps can occur anywhere in the distribution system:
  • prescribing,
  • repackaging,
  • dispensing,
  • administering, or
  • monitoring.

Common causes of such errors include:

  • poor communication,
  • ambiguities in product names, directions for use, medical abbreviations or writing,
  • poor procedures or techniques, or
  • patient misuse because of poor understanding of the directions for use of the product.

In addition, job stress, lack of product knowledge or training, or similar labeling or packaging of a product may be the cause of, or contribute to, an actual or potential error.
